Lahore cancels five flights after smog level rises
Five flights to and from Lahore’s Allama Iqbal International Airport were cancelled and one was delayed after smog levels across Punjab rose on Tuesday. According to the city’s Civil Aviation Authority spokesperson, these include both national and international flights. Two flights incoming Lahore from Bahrain and Karachi have been cancelled. Three other flights leaving for Sharjah, Bahrain and Karachi have been cancelled as well. On the other hand, a Turkish Airway flight leaving for Istanbul has been delayed.
